The facelifted people mover is expected to launch on November 24

  • New images reveal feature, exterior and interior updates.

  • Engine options to remain unchanged: 2.4-litre diesel and 2.7-litre petrol.

  • Both powerhouses are available with a 5-speed MT as standard and an optional 6-speed automatic.

  • Prices expected to increase by around Rs 50,000 over the current range of Rs 15.66 lakh to Rs 23.63 lakh (ex-showroom).

A detailed set of images of the facelifted Toyota Innova Crysta from a dealer yard has surfaced hinting at its imminent launch. Sources have revealed that the prices could be revealed in the next couple of days. Along with the images, we’ve also received details of the variant-wise feature additions to the updated Innova Crysta. 

The Toyota Innova Crysta facelift will be available in the usual five variants: G, G+, GX, VX and ZX. Here are the variant-wise feature changes: 

Feature update/addition

Variants

Updated front grille and bumper design

GX, VX and ZX

Alloy wheel design update

GX, VX: 16-inch| ZX: 17-inch

Camel tan interior shade

GX, VX and ZX

8-inch touchscreen infotainment unit with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to

GX, VX and ZX

Front parking sensors

VX and ZX

Other feature highlights will remain as is. The headlining equipment will comprise cruise control, powered driver’s seat, rear AC vents and seven airbags. 

The Toyota Innova Crysta facelift will soldier on with the same set of engine and transmission options. It packs a 2.7-litre petrol and 2.4-litre diesel engine. Both the engines are paired with a 5-speed manual transmission as standard with the option of a 6-speed automatic transmission on offer. 

Toyota had earlier removed the Innova Crysta Touring Sport from its official website. We expect Toyota to increase the prices by around Rs 50,000 to offset the increased equipment. The pre-facelift model retails between Rs 15.66 lakh and Rs 23.63 lakh. It rivals the MG Hector Plus, the upcoming Tata Gravitas, and the Hexa BS6.
